If so, Keystone Human Services has an exciting opportunity for a Human Resources Administrative Services Manager.
This position is based out of Hummelstown, PA.
Partnering with other areas of HR, Payroll, Information Systems, Finance and other areas of the organization, the HR Administrative Services Manager establishes effective processes to implement changes, resulting in continuous improvement in quality and efficiency, while maintaining compliance with all applicable laws and regulations.
CORE RESPONSIBILITIES Plan, prioritize and delegate tasks to ensure accurate, timely and confidential support for the creation of new employee personnel files; tracking bi-annual employee physical examinations and annual background clearances; new hire onboarding including I-9 and E-Verify compliance; annual licensing for all service lines; ongoing employee file maintenance and vendor invoice processing.
Identify and implement new processes and/or streamline existing processes to reduce administrative tasks.
Make recommendations for task elimination, automation, enhanced use of technology and outsourcing that will result in continuous improvement within the HR Department.
Supervises HR Admin Services staff in the performance of their responsibilities, including, training, coaching and providing feedback.
Serve as company administrator for I-9/E-Verify compliance.
Provide employment verifications for federal loan forgiveness applications.
REQUIREMENTS Minimum requirement of 5 years of administrative experience effectively executing HR or Compliance related processes and practices adhering to required laws and regulations, while working with process standardization and streamlining.
Any equivalent combination of education and experience will be considered.
Prior supervisory experience is required.
Ability to communicate both orally and in writing and to be able to read, interpret and apply written information.
Computer proficiency in MS Office; prior experience with an HRIS preferred.
Ability to pass required background checks and clearances.
Daily commute to work site, as well as attend off site meetings as required.

Don't Be Fooled

The fraudster will send a check to the victim who has accepted a job. The check can be for multiple reasons such as signing bonus, supplies, etc. The victim will be instructed to deposit the check and use the money for any of these reasons and then instructed to send the remaining funds to the fraudster. The check will bounce and the victim is left responsible.
